When we think of Omega-3, we think of fish. This idea stems from an old belief in the food industry. It used to be common sense, but we now know: fish don't produce Omega-3 themselves—they get it from algae.
According to the United Nations, approximately 17 billion kilos of fish are harvested from the ocean annually for Omega-3, largely for the production of fish oil capsules (source: FAO ). This has a major impact on the ocean, our largest and most important ecosystem. And yet, fish are merely a way station.
About Omega-3
Omega-3 fatty acids are essential for healthy heart, brain, and eye function. The Health Council recommends a daily intake of 200 milligrams of Omega-3 from fish—the equivalent of one serving of oily fish per week. However, research by the RIVM (National Institute for Public Health and the Environment) shows that only 11.4% of Dutch people meet this requirement (source: RIVM ). It's no wonder fish oil supplements are so popular. But with fish oil, we take a roundabout route. Why not get it straight from the source?
